Output 3ed26d57ae7f19baf2b9091248afe2999f0c58e39d7fa46c5fde52854a1ff7b3:1

value
1960413
script pubkey
OP_0 OP_PUSHBYTES_20 169cabfd5bd65dfe25ffe4b3749920a4ffccf158
address
bc1qz6w2hl2m6ewluf0lujehfxfq5nlueu2c5n6dma
transaction
3ed26d57ae7f19baf2b9091248afe2999f0c58e39d7fa46c5fde52854a1ff7b3
confirmations
139859
spent
true